Stop Home Repossession: Your Essential Guide to Protecting Your Property and Future

Understanding Home Repossession in the UK

Home repossession is an alarming reality for thousands of homeowners facing financial hardship. Rising interest rates, inflation, and unexpected life events can make mortgage payments unaffordable, placing homeowners at risk of losing their properties. However, the repossession process does not happen overnight. There are multiple steps where intervention is possible, offering time to explore viable solutions.

What Triggers Home Repossession?

Lenders initiate repossession when mortgage payments are missed over an extended period. Typically, the process begins with a default notice, followed by court proceedings if arrears remain unresolved. A judge then determines whether the repossession order is justified or if alternative solutions can be arranged.

The Repossession Timeline and How to Intervene

Understanding the repossession process is key to stopping it in its tracks. Below is an overview of the steps involved and how you can take action:

Step 1: Communicate with Your Lender Immediately

Ignoring lender correspondence worsens the situation. Many lenders are willing to discuss repayment plans, reduced monthly payments, or mortgage holidays if you communicate your difficulties early.

Step 2: Seek Professional Financial Guidance

Specialist organisations such as StepChange, National Debtline, and Citizens Advice Bureau offer free debt counselling and may negotiate on your behalf.

Step 3: Consider Government Assistance

The UK government offers the Support for Mortgage Interest (SMI) scheme, which provides low-interest loans to help cover mortgage interest payments.

Step 4: Sell Your Property Before Repossession

Selling your home on the open market, through an auction, or via a reputable property buying company can provide financial relief while preventing the damage of repossession to your credit record.

Sell and Rent Back Scheme – A Flexible Alternative

If moving out is not an option, a Sell and Rent Back (SARB) scheme could allow you to stay in your home while selling it to a private investor.

How a Sell and Rent Back Scheme Works

  • Homeowner sells property to a professional property investor.
  • Investor becomes landlord, allowing the homeowner to remain as a tenant.
  • Rental agreement is established, typically at market rent.

Important Considerations

  • Ensure the company is FCA-regulated to avoid unfair rental terms.
  • Read tenancy agreements carefully to understand future rental obligations.
  • Weigh long-term costs vs. immediate financial relief.

Avoiding Repossession Scams

Beware of predatory companies claiming to help homeowners while offering unfair deals. Ensure that any cash buyer or SARB provider is:

  • A member of the National Association of Property Buyers (NAPB)
  • Registered with The Property Ombudsman (TPO)
  • Transparent about their offer and associated fees

The Long-Term Financial Impact of Repossession

Failing to stop repossession can have lasting financial consequences:

  • Negative credit impact lasting up to 6 years.
  • Difficulty securing future mortgages or credit lines.
  • Potential for outstanding debt if property sale doesn't cover mortgage balance.
  • Higher insurance and rental costs due to damaged credit history.
